1. The importance of communication and how to communicate effectively
Communication is the foundation of a successful marriage. Without it, any relationship can quickly deteriorate. It's important to not only communicate your needs and feelings but also to listen to your partner's needs and feelings as well. When communicating with your partner, it's important to be open, honest, and respectful. Avoid using accusatory or defensive language, and instead focus on how you feel and how you can work together to find solutions.
One effective communication technique is active listening. This involves giving your partner your full attention, listening to what they have to say, and acknowledging their feelings. Make sure to repeat back what your partner has said to ensure that you understand their perspective. It's also important to speak up if you're unsure or need clarification on something your partner has said.
Another key aspect of communication is timing. It's important to choose the right time and place to have important conversations. Avoid discussing important issues when one or both of you are tired, stressed or distracted. Instead, find a time when you can give each other your full attention and discuss important topics in a calm and constructive manner.
By communicating effectively, you can build trust, understanding, and intimacy in your relationship. Remember, communication is a two-way street and it takes effort from both partners to maintain open and honest communication.

4. How to handle conflicts and disagreements in a healthy way
No marriage is perfect, and conflicts and disagreements are bound to happen. How you handle them can make all the difference in the health and longevity of your marriage.
First and foremost, communication is key. Listening to each other's concerns and viewpoints without interrupting or belittling is essential. It's important to remember that you are a team, and working together to find a solution is much more effective than trying to "win" an argument.
It's also important to avoid using hurtful language or making personal attacks. Instead, focus on the issue at hand and use "I" statements to express your feelings and perspective. For example, instead of saying "You never listen to me," try saying "I feel unheard when I don't feel like my opinions are being valued."
Another helpful tip is to take a break when things get heated. Sometimes, emotions can escalate and it's best to take a step back and cool down before continuing the discussion. This can help prevent saying things you don't mean and damaging the relationship further.
Finally, if you find that conflicts are becoming more frequent or difficult to resolve on your own, consider seeking the help of a professional. A therapist or counselor can provide valuable tools and guidance to help you navigate conflicts in a healthy way and strengthen your marriage.
